Coyote hunting is one of the most important seasons for us here are Pine Grove Lodge.
Not only is it a fun hunt in a beautiful setting, but it also helps us keep our deer population
high. We maintain several coyote baits from December to April which draw in multiple
packs of coyotes as well as many loners. In Maine you can also hunt coyotes during the
night, which commonly is the most productive time as well, while night vision is optimal,
we also offer use of our night hunting lights and also strategically set up our bait sites as
to ensure the moonlight will illuminate the bait. Because of this, if you are not using
night vision, it is best to time your hunt around the full moon if possible, in order to give
you the best chance at seeing a coyote at night without a light. If you want to hunt
during the day, that is also available, with many coyotes coming to the baits during the
day. All of out bait sites have heated shacks which the coyotes are accustomed to
seeing and will keep you warm and cozy down to –30.
